Cost of Sidewalk Building in Auburn
Building a sidewalk in Auburn, CA involves various considerations and costs that can vary significantly based on multiple factors. Understanding these elements can help homeowners and businesses plan their budgets more eff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material: The type of material used, such as concrete, asphalt, or pavers, can significantly impact the overall cost.
- Labor: Labor costs can vary depending on the complexity of the project and the experience level of the workers.
- Permits: Obtaining the necessary permits from local authorities can add to the total cost.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the site, including grading and excavation, can influence the cost.
- Design: Custom designs or special features like decorative finishes can increase expenses.
- Length and Width: The dimensions of the sidewalk will directly affect the amount of material and labor required.
- Accessibility Requirements: Compliance with ADA (Americans with Disabilities Act) standards may add to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Auburn, CA) |
---|---|
Concrete Sidewalk (per sq ft) | $6 - $12 |
Asphalt Sidewalk (per sq ft) | $3 - $7 |
Paver Sidewalk (per sq ft) | $10 - $20 |
Site Preparation (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
Decorative Finishes (per sq ft) | $5 - $15 |
ADA Compliance Features | $200 - $1,000 |
